Erskine Hall provides nursing, residential and dementia care. Inside the impressive, purpose-built home, they offer a warm welcome to long and short stays, including care for those living with Parkinson’s or Huntington’s care. Respite bookings can be made in advance if planning a holiday or break.

Based in a quiet suburb of Northwood, on the outskirts of Watford. There are plenty of peaceful spots and social spaces to spend time...

Funding & Fees

Weekly Charges per Person

Type of carePermanentRespite
Residential CareFrom £1,415From £1,555
Residential Dementia CareFrom £1,465From £1,610
Nursing CareFrom £1,650From £1,815
Nursing Dementia CareFrom £1,700From £1,870

Pricing is subject to an assessment of care needs and the room chosen. There’s no need for your loved one to have Bupa health insurance, our Care Home is open to everyone.

Support you may be entitled to

  • If you chose a care home based in England, you may be eligible for NHS Funded Nursing Care (FNC), which helps cover the cost of nursing. This is worth £267.68 per week and is usually paid directly to the care home.

All staff are very welcoming and friendly and seem to know my father well. The home is opening up now after Covid to allow visitors access to communal areas so we can join in activities. My father likes the food and goes to the dining area at lunchtime but is disappointed that everyone seems to have their supper in their rooms.
It is a shame that care homes are short of staff as there is a big difference between the permanent carers to the agency staff. The carers all joined in for a Halloween party even doing a little song and dance for the residents.
The rooms are spacious with a built-in wardrobe and en-suite shower rooms.

The home is good at keeping us advised when my father has had a fall or has an appointment arranged and I feel he is safe as no one can enter without a staff member letting you in or to leave. He does feel isolated as residents don't seem to congregate for a chat.

My mother lived at Erskine Hall from October 2017 until she passed away in August 2020. The home is very comfortable and spacious. There is an extensive menu; a varied programme of activities and close links with local schools. Erskine has a welcoming atmosphere. My brother and I spent many hours there - visiting on a daily basis, sometimes joining activity groups, using the adapted kitchen to bake cakes with mum and sometimes we were able to order and pay for meals so that we could have dinner with her. We felt that the home encouraged and supported existing close family ties. This was not the case in a previous home where mum spent a few weeks. The greatest asset of Erskine is the staff team, who are kind and professional. Many individual staff members are deeply compassionate and empathic, working hard to get to know residents well. Mum had many funny and tender moments with staff and I will always be grateful for their care towards her, and to us.
